Streetwear vs. High Fashion: Which is More Stylish in 2021?

When it comes to fashion, there has always been a debate about what constitutes as stylish. Two distinct styles that have been the subject of much discussion are streetwear and high fashion. While both trends have their own unique aesthetics, there are several defining differences that set them apart.

1. Origin and History

Streetwear was born out of street culture, particularly the hip-hop movement during the late 1970s and 1980s. It focuses on casual and comfortable clothing, such as hoodies, T-shirts, and sneakers. High fashion, on the other hand, is associated with luxury and haute couture. It originated in France in the mid-1800s and was popularized by wealthy Europeans.

2. Clothing and Accessories

One of the significant differences between streetwear and high fashion is their clothing styles. Streetwear tends to focus on loose-fitting and oversized clothing with graphic prints, bold colors, and athletic design. High fashion, on the other hand, is more about tailored garments, intricate designs, and bold materials. High fashion designers often opt for luxurious materials like silk, cashmere, and leather for their clothing.

3. Brands and Designers

High fashion brands are often associated with big names like Chanel, Gucci, and Louis Vuitton. These designers have a unique sense of style and create their individual collections each season. They often employ high-end tailors, artisans, and seamstresses to create their masterpieces by hand. Streetwear brands like Supreme, Nike, and Adidas focus on comfort and style, with their designs being inspired by everyday wear. These brands are also known for their limited-edition collections and collaborations with artists, musicians, and other designers.

4. Price Point

While high fashion clothing and accessories can be extraordinarily expensive, streetwear styles are typically more affordable. Streetwear brands offer a broader range of prices, with items ranging from $15 for graphic T-shirts to $400 for limited edition sneakers. High fashion, on the other hand, can easily cost thousands of dollars for a single piece.

5. Appeal and Popularity

Both streetwear and high fashion are popular fashion trends, but they appeal to different audiences. Streetwear is often popular among young people and those who are into hip-hop, skateboarding, and graffiti culture. High fashion, on the other hand, tends to appeal to a more mature and wealthy crowd. Celebrities and the fashion elite are often seen on the red carpet in high fashion designs.
